Hello, supposing I have elements with a month attribute <report month="Jan" /> <report month="Feb" /> and so on. Of course unordered :-) Now I want them in chronological order. I.e. I have to provide an expression as select attribute of xsl:sort which is the sort key. Is that possible with standard XSLT? I know how to translate Jan->1, Feb->2 etc via a named template resp. xsl:choose, but that doesn't help much in this case.
